Output 2dd59376fd8fc10cc8be24fa082cfae4eb7321b5caed33e535b502d834e376ae:2

value
29710000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6419c654d3e609a27a31afd7711e6c4d5cba5f0 OP_EQUAL
address
3JJhWBbpwHy92ghJ8sjLwvqnwr1oRMqT35
transaction
2dd59376fd8fc10cc8be24fa082cfae4eb7321b5caed33e535b502d834e376ae
spent
true